DescriptionAnythingLLM is an AI workspace from Mintplex Labs for chatting with documents, connecting language models and running agents. Choose the desktop app for an individual computer, self-host a multi-user installation with Docker, or use a managed cloud instance. The free desktop and self-hosted paths are separate from optional Desktop Pro features and hosted subscriptions. For document work, AnythingLLM connects your files to a retrieval workflow so an assistant can use relevant material when answering questions. It also supports local and cloud model providers, embedding services and vector databases. This flexibility is useful when you want control over the model and deployment, but it makes privacy a configuration decision: remote providers and integrations may process data outside your device. Review the model, embedder and storage settings before adding confidential files. Hosted Basic is listed at $50 per month and hosted Pro at $99 per month, with Enterprise available by enquiry. Running the open-source software yourself avoids the hosted subscription, but your hardware, infrastructure and any paid provider usage still have costs. Desktop Pro is a separate optional subscription for expanded Magic features; it is not the $99 hosted plan. AnythingLLM is a useful shortlist choice for private document assistants and team knowledge workspaces. Start with representative files and questions, check whether answers use the right source material, then evaluate access controls and deployment requirements before expanding to a larger document library. Central to its offerings is the Midjourney Prompt Builder, a versatile tool designed to assist users in crafting detailed and effective prompts for generating digital art across a variety of styles, including 2D Digital Art, 3D Digital Art, and 3D Modeling. The platform also includes features like custom text options, negative text options, and example images to inspire creativity. Additional resources include sections dedicated to effects, themes, famous artists and photographers, characters, and fashion.
